There’s a simple and quick healthy recipe I learned from my mother-in-law combining both apples and carrots that’s really delicious. Caity first tasted it (and liked it) when she was still a year old and since then I haven’t been able to make this salad again.

So this morning after she finished eating an apple, I made this health-rich treat for her. Here’s how to make it:

Combine 1 piece of grated apple and 1 piece of grated carrot in a bowl. Squeeze a little lemon over it, add half a teaspoon of sugar and that’s it. It’s best eaten when chilled.
